There were many examples in the dot com boom where people who sold stock and bought real estate did better than people that held stock (the stock later crashed). However, buying 'too much' house just increases your burn rate unnecessarily.


Counter point to you is the well known case of Mark Cuban, who as soon as he got his $X billion in Yahoo shares pre-bubble-pop he hedged his shares against Yahoo indirectly by shorting the indexes holding tech shares to include Yahoo.

Of course everyone called him crazy and when the bubble popped he had insurance for that. Friends of his and coworkers who didnt listen to his advice lost most if not all their paper net worth.
